Python Code
In this program, user is asked to input a character. The program checks whether the entered character is equal to the lowercase or uppercase vowels, if it is then the program prints a message saying that the character is a Vowel else it prints that the character is a Consonant.
# taking user input ch = input["Enter a character: "] if[ch=='A' or ch=='a' or ch=='E' or ch =='e' or ch=='I' or ch=='i' or ch=='O' or ch=='o' or ch=='U' or ch=='u']: print[ch, "is a Vowel"] else: print[ch, "is a Consonant"]

count vowels and consonantPython code to count the vowels and consonants using for loop
The program allows the user to enter a string thereafter It counts the vowels and consonants of the given string using for loop in Python language
Program 1
#Python program to count vowel or consonant of the given string str=input["Please enter a string as you wish: "]; vowels=0 consonants=0 for i in str: if[i == 'a'or i == 'e'or i == 'i'or i == 'o'or i == 'u' or i == 'A'or i == 'E'or i == 'I'or i == 'O'or i == 'U' ]: vowels=vowels+1;#vowel counter is incremented by 1 else: consonants=consonants+1; #consonant counter is incremented by 1 print["The number of vowels:",vowels]; print["\nThe number of consonant:",consonants];
When the above program is executed, it produces the following result
Please enter a string as you wish: python The number of vowels: 1 The number of consonants: 5
Approach
- Declare and initialize two integer counter variable as int vowels=0 and consonants=0;
- The user asked to enter a string to count vowels and consonants
- A for-loop is used to count total vowels and consonants of the given string
- Use an if statement to test vowel if the test expression is true, vowels become vowels + 1[vowels=vowels+1]
- When the if-statement is false, control moves to else part and executes else part statements
- Finally, the program displays the number of vowels and consonants of the given string.
